Top Benefits of Using Seaweed Fertilizer in Agriculture

Seaweed fertilizers have gained popularity in agriculture due to their numerous benefits. These organic fertilizers improve soil health and promote plant growth. According to a study by the University of California, seaweed extracts can boost crop yields by 15-20%. This increase is attributed to natural growth hormones in seaweed, such as auxins and cytokinins.

Using seaweed fertilizers also helps enhance soil structure. They increase microbial activity, which is crucial for nutrient cycling. Healthy soil leads to better water retention and aeration. Research from the Journal of Agricultural Science shows that adding seaweed can improve soil quality by 30%. This is a sustainable method to enrich soils, particularly in regions with erosion or nutrient depletion.

Tip: When using seaweed fertilizers, consider a soil test first. Knowing your soil's needs can enhance effectiveness.

Another benefit is that seaweed fertilizers can enhance plants’ resistance to diseases and pests. This can reduce the need for chemical pesticides, contributing to a healthier environment. A study from the International Journal of Tropical Agriculture notes that crops treated with seaweed extracts showed 40% more resistance to common pests. The natural components in seaweed boost the plant's immune system.

Tip: Apply seaweed fertilizers at the right growth stage for maximum benefits. Timing can impact growth and yield.

Key Features to Look for in Quality Seaweed Fertilizers

When choosing quality seaweed fertilizers, buyers should consider several key features. The extraction method of the seaweed is critical. Cold extraction preserves nutrients better than heat methods. Nutrients like nitrogen, potassium, and trace minerals are vital for plant growth. Look for fertilizers that list their nutrient content clearly. Transparency is a sign of reliability.

Another important aspect is the source of the seaweed. Sustainably harvested seaweed supports marine ecosystems. It also ensures that the product is rich in bioactive compounds. Active compounds like alginates and cytokinins stimulate plant growth. A quality product should demonstrate these benefits, promoting healthier plants.

Texture and solubility are also worth considering. A good seaweed fertilizer should dissolve easily in water. This allows for better absorption by plants. Users often overlook the packaging, but it plays a role too. Ensure the packaging protects the product from moisture. Reflecting on these features helps in making informed choices. Comparison of Different Types of Seaweed Fertilizer Products

Seaweed fertilizers have gained popularity for their environmentally friendly properties. Various types are available, each offering unique benefits to plants. There are liquid, granular, and powdered forms. Liquid seaweed fertilizers are easy to apply and quickly absorbed by plants. Granular types release nutrients gradually, making them ideal for long-term feeding. Powders are concentrated and often mixed with water before application.

In choosing a seaweed fertilizer, consider its origin. Some regions produce fertilizers rich in specific nutrients. Ascophyllum nodosum is a popular seaweed known for its effectiveness. Different seaweed varieties can influence plant growth rates and health. Testing the soil beforehand can ensure the selected product is beneficial.

Tips: Always follow the manufacturer’s guidelines for application rates. Overuse may lead to nutrient imbalances. Observe plant responses to identify potential adjustments. Every garden is unique; what works for one may not work for another. Experimenting with small amounts can yield insights into what best suits your needs.

How to Choose the Right Seaweed Fertilizer for Your Crops

When selecting the right seaweed fertilizer for your crops, consider the specific needs of your plants. Different crops absorb nutrients differently. Understanding your crop’s nutrient profile can guide your choice. Look for information on potassium, nitrogen, and trace elements. The composition of the seaweed fertilizer can vary widely.

Consider the type of seaweed used. Not all seaweeds are created equal. Some may offer higher nutrient concentrations and bioactive compounds. Knowing the harvest season and processing methods is also key. Freshly harvested seaweed may provide more benefits than older samples. Check for sustainability practices too; responsible sourcing is vital.

Application methods are important as well. Some fertilizers work better as foliar sprays, while others are effective when mixed into the soil. Analyze your farm's soil condition to determine the best approach. Be open to experimentation; results may vary. Keeping detailed records of your crop responses will improve future decisions. Always be willing to adjust based on what works best in your unique environment.
